admin

利用GitPages实现多域名管理

admin 域名多个 2024-04-17 33浏览 0

利用GitPages实现多域名管理文章

GitPages是GitHub提供的静态网页托管服务,它可以帮助用户快速搭建个人博客或者静态网站。利用GitPages实现多域名管理文章,可以让用户在同一个网站上管理多个域名下的文章,方便用户统一管理和发布文章内容。本文将详细介绍如何利用GitPages实现多域名管理文章的方法和步骤。

GitPages简介

GitPages是GitHub提供的静态网页托管服务,用户可以通过Git版本控制系统来管理网站的内容。用户可以在GitHub上创建一个专门用来托管网页的仓库,然后将网页的静态文件(如HTML、CSS、JavaScript等)推送到该仓库中,就可以通过https://username.github.io访问到自己的网页。GitPages支持自定义域名,用户可以将自己的域名绑定到GitPages上,从而实现使用自己的域名来访问网页。

GitPages的使用非常简单,只需要将网页的静态文件推送到GitHub仓库中,就可以通过https://username.github.io访问到网页。用户可以通过GitHub提供的在线编辑器或者本地Git客户端来管理网页的内容。GitPages还支持Jekyll,用户可以使用Jekyll来构建网站,添加博客功能等。

多域名管理文章的需求

在实际应用中,有时候我们可能需要在同一个网站上管理多个域名下的文章。比如,我们可能有多个不同的网站或者博客,希望能够通过同一个GitPages仓库来管理这些网站的文章内容。这样可以方便用户统一管理和发布文章内容,减少重复工作,提高效率。

多域名管理文章的需求还可以应用在团队博客、多语言网站等场景中。团队博客可以通过GitPages来管理团队成员的博客文章,每个成员可以拥有自己的域名,但是文章内容可以统一管理。多语言网站可以通过GitPages来管理不同语言版本的文章,方便用户切换不同语言版本的内容。

利用GitPages实现多域名管理

利用GitPages实现多域名管理文章的方法

要实现多域名管理文章,首先需要在GitHub上创建一个GitPages仓库,然后将网页的静态文件推送到该仓库中。接下来,需要配置GitPages仓库,使其支持多域名访问。具体方法如下:

1. 在GitPages仓库中创建多个分支,每个分支对应一个域名。比如,可以创建一个master分支用来管理默认域名下的文章,再创建一个blog分支用来管理博客域名下的文章。

2. 在GitPages仓库的设置页面中,配置多个域名指向不同的分支。比如,可以将默认域名指向master分支,将博客域名指向blog分支。

3. 在网页的静态文件中添加多域名的支持。可以在网页的头部添加meta标签,指定不同域名下的文章内容对应的分支。比如,可以在meta标签中添加branch属性,指定文章对应的分支。

多域名管理文章的优势

利用GitPages实现多域名管理文章有很多优势。首先,可以方便用户统一管理和发布文章内容,减少重复工作,提高效率。其次,可以降低维护成本,减少服务器和域名的成本开销。另外,可以提高用户体验,让用户可以通过不同的域名来访问不同的文章内容,增强网站的可访问性。

多域名管理文章还可以帮助用户提高网站的SEO效果。通过多域名管理文章,可以让搜索引擎更好地索引网站的内容,提高网站的排名。另外,多域名管理文章还可以帮助用户扩展网站的覆盖范围,吸引更多的用户访问网站。

实例演示

下面我们通过一个实例来演示如何利用GitPages实现多域名管理文章。假设我们有两个域名分别是example.com和blog.example.com,我们希望可以通过同一个GitPages仓库来管理这两个域名下的文章内容。

首先,在GitHub上创建一个GitPages仓库,将网页的静态文件推送到该仓库中。然后,创建一个master分支用来管理example.com域名下的文章,再创建一个blog分支用来管理blog.example.com域名下的文章。接下来,在GitPages仓库的设置页面中,配置example.com域名指向master分支,配置blog.example.com域名指向blog分支。

最后,在网页的静态文件中添加多域名的支持。可以在网页的头部添加meta标签,指定example.com域名下的文章内容对应master分支,指定blog.example.com域名下的文章内容对应blog分支。

总结

利用GitPages实现多域名管理文章可以让用户方便统一管理和发布文章内容,减少重复工作,提高效率。通过配置GitPages仓库和网页的静态文件,可以实现多域名下的文章内容统一管理。多域名管理文章还可以帮助用户降低维护成本,提高用户体验,提高网站的SEO效果,扩展网站的覆盖范围。希望本文的介绍对大家有所帮助,欢迎大家尝试利用GitPages实现多域名管理文章。

版权声明

本文仅代表作者观点,不代表立场。
本站部分资源来自互联网,如有侵权请联系站长删除。

继续浏览有关 多域名域名域名管理域名管 的文章